So I want to switch to 1000 FPS on my NFO server, I run a 1.6 server with them. I've already tried to upgrade once for a test run of 1000 FPS, and I noticed my amxmodx stopped working.. became super glitchy.. my gameME is hooked up and it wouldn't load commands like /rank /top15 or anything of that sort. But random amxmodx messages still existed? If I remember correctly typing amx_help in console was crashing the server too.

Any idea what this was? As I want to transfer to 1000 FPS with the current game files I have now because of player stats and plugins. I know that metamod plugins for amxmodx will have to load the linux .dll's .. but If I'm not mistaken doesn't amxmodx load the linux versions by its self once it detects that it's not on win32 anymore.

In other words.. am I supposed to do anything at all when switching to 1000 FPS when it comes to my amxmodx setup? Do i have to edit the liblist or should everything just function properly regardless.

There is nothing to do. AMX Mod X should not be affected by a different framerate. There are two compiled versions of AMX Mod X (from the same source code), one for Windows and one for Linux. Both should work the same.

When getting a new server, you should always install things from the ground up. You shouldn't just copy the whole server over, especially if you are changing OS.
